The processes of iron ore flotation being either by means of mechanical cells or columns, are fed by parti cles whose sizes vary 10 and 150 µm, the ultrafine parti cles (slimes) are removed by means of cyclone, for they affect the process in a negative way, and the top size is limited to values between 5% and 10% above 150 µm. · Both chemical variables and hydrodynamic conditions within the flotation cell affect the recovery and selectivity of the flotation process. Reverse flotation of iron ores can be performed by anionic and ionic collectors, while iron oxides are depressed by various chemicals such as starch, dextrin and sodium carboxymethyl (Tohry et al., 2019).
· With the depleting reserves of highgrade iron ore in the world, froth flotation has become increasingly important to process intermediate and lowgrade iron ore in an attempt to meet the rapidly growing demand on the international market. In over half a century's practice in the iron ore industry, froth flotation has been established as an efficient method to remove impurities from iron ore.

cells. efd has developed a flotation process for the production of direct reduction (dr) as well as Blast furnace (Bf) grade concentrates utilising column flotation technology. This process has been adopted by several major iron ore producers and current aggregate production is approximately 50 mTPY of dr grade concentrates.
